dc.description.abstractIn this study, standard limb lead electrocardiograms (EGG) were recorded in 50 Pekin ducks. The ECG exhibited P, R, S, and T waves. A Q wave was observed in 30% of leads aVR aVL. All waves in lead I were of very low amplitude or almost isoelectric. The P wave was 20% negative, 80% positive in lead aVR and always positive in other leads. The duration and amplitude of P wave were 0.025 sec and 0.17 mV, respectively and the P-R interval was 0.06 sec in lead II. A Q wave was observed in 30% of leads aVR and aVL but was invisible in other leads. The duration of QRS complex was 0.036 sec and its amplitude was 0.069 mV. The S wave (rS) was greater than the R wave in leads III and aVE The R and S waves were equal in lead III (66%). The mean duration and amplitude of T wave were 0.05 sec and 0.22 mV, respectively. The T wave was negative in leads aVR and aVL and positive in other leads. The Q-T interval was 0.10 sec. The mean heart rate was 281.3 (220-375) beats/min. The average value of the mean electrical axis was +147 degrees (+95 degrees to -160 degrees).
